Weighted Grand Herz-Type Spaces and Its Applications
In this paper, we introduce the weighted grand Herz spaces and weighted grand Herz-type Hardy spaces. The decompositional characterizations of these spaces are established. As its applications, the boundedness of some sublinear operators are established.

Weighted Lorentz Spaces and the Hardy Operator
The authors find a new expression for the norm of a function in the weighted Lorentz space, with respect to the distribution function, and obtain as simple consequence a generalization of the classical embeddings \(L^{p,1}\subset\cdots\subset L^ p\subset\cdots\subset L^{p,t}\) and a new definition of the weak space \(\Lambda^{p,t}_ u(w)\).

Weighted Central BMO Spaces and Their Applications
In this paper, the central BMO spaces with Muckenhoupt Ap weight is introduced. As an application, we characterize these spaces by the boundedness of commutators of Hardy operator and its dual operator on weighted Lebesgue spaces.

Contractive multipliers from Hardy space to weighted Hardy space [PDF]
It is shown how any contractive multiplier from the Hardy space to a weighted Hardy space $H^{2}_{\bbeta}$ can be factored as a fixed factor composed with the classical Schur multiplier (contractive multiplier between Hardy spaces). The result is applied to get results on interpolation for a Hardy-to-weighted-Hardy contractive multiplier class.

Weighted Hardy Spaces on the Unit Disk [PDF]
In this paper we mainly discuss three things. First, there is no canonical norm on the space $H^p_u(\mathbb{D})$. Second, we improve the weak-$*$ convergence of the measures $μ_{u,r}$. Third, the dilations $f_t$ of the function $f\in H^p_u(\mathbb{D})$ converge to $f$ in $H^p_u$-norm and hence the polynomials are dense in $H^p_u(\mathbb{D})$.
